Rosario Abisso, 40 years old, has been assigned to referee the Milan versus Cagliari match on Friday evening. Abisso is not among the very top referees but has extensive experience. He has officiated eleven Milan games since the 2016-17 season, producing seven wins, two draws, and two defeats for Milan. His first Milan appointment was Cagliari-Milan, and he has since refereed that fixture four times. The most recent match he oversaw involving Milan was a 3-2 comeback win over Parma in 2025, during which he awarded a penalty. He has issued four red cards and eight penalties to Milan.
